Type
ORACLE
Validation date
2024-03-18 06:39: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03745,
    "usd": 0.04078
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001BCE97158F3761830B14E820CA2F7025923217AA24BB2C38D7AFC62499B190E55

Previous signature

36245EAAA221DB1E7216369B21A85BA6309F1BDF37B6524185E20E39540C1E6D6BD5EB1A95A9E0B9B63C3267899C0DEFAC1D407BC0A6DAA2225D91E8D4B5EB04

Origin signature

3046022100FDD846B028BE559A2FB701ECE99739D52611D12858B355B974797C545A904E280221008A667276CA6DCA4688324734CA441D030FEACB877FD5DC1B059C0D3B9000F21C

Proof of work

010104119BDD4DB10EF796F97BB66C4E8AD3923C8BA3EF94230BBC5DEF7D1B8E7DC9E70A42D70C3554BC7ECE06BC130937F1C6B21DC680825D3DCA011A20D33F941FE3

Proof of integrity

005170980A1911080B0BFBAC27D0AC8F743F0D517FBB7F6513F3C485393BA692A4

Coordinator signature

5185596CEBA8F2E6A5657FA46C3B4501EAF383D6742991603932A9C680DAA9009A08BFD54F58D112BBDD3D3286FED878907F97D39ACBDD8C008C999BE5E0EF0B

Validator #1 public key

0001F6081DDC1AC8BCE9CC8727A38B5A8A449BA45DFD746D0FD412006309825D0D79

Validator #1 signature

29A06ACA479F338A36ADF768FE1D032928807637CDA9F7AE8A2F9A60793C6B5D1B09CB87A2DD31C8740495FE5CCDE43A041FD5A4B939D5DE1944DC61D844BD04

Validator #2 public key

0001A9F0500AF81DE5A035239617CCCB9C0C6F57CF6657C72CDC809182518FA6BF2F

Validator #2 signature

B43341DEDDB2BBD6A93E009565431BBCA30D22DF042ACD2A92E72DE6584738E0CA25486F1E89F05D9DE3BE61DFDEF201AD1DAC37B1151E658953F0CD00072503